Output e9242623ae927b8884756f62ca19a0758db69c213fcd58fbb78d200af71f3fe1:0

value
76295293
script pubkey
OP_0 OP_PUSHBYTES_20 187d9882340c4ad54a0be2578bc3694ed37e0a64
address
bc1qrp7e3q35p39d2jstuftchsmffmfhuznykjdhxn
transaction
e9242623ae927b8884756f62ca19a0758db69c213fcd58fbb78d200af71f3fe1
confirmations
263569
spent
true